बैच प्रमाणन में देरी से A/R (खातों प्राप्य) में वृद्धि और नकदी प्रवाह में खिंचाव
Definition
Invoice cannot be issued until batch is certified and QC approved. Manual certification delays create a 'cash dam': goods shipped, but invoice held pending batch release, extending DSO and straining working capital for SMEs.
Key Findings
- Financial Impact: ₹2,00,00,000 typical annual sales ÷ 365 = ₹54,794/day working capital × 5 days delay × 20% cost of capital (annual) ÷ 365 = ₹15,000–₹50,000/year (conservative). Larger firms: ₹5,00,00,000 sales → ₹50,000–₹2,00,000/year cost of delayed DSO.
- Frequency: Every shipment; ~50–100 batches/month
- Root Cause: Sequential batch QC approval + manual invoice trigger; no automated batch-to-invoice link
